Hannah Kaya

Hannah Kaya is a thinker, performer, and activist based in Montreal. Her work offers ludic and performative methods of enacting radical imagination. She is a co-founder of the Fishbowl Collective (a rad-femme, glitter-punk clown company promoting insurrectional and intimate dialogue), The Togethering Lab (an ongoing, participatory experiment that plays with ways of being together), and a frequent collaborator with the [elephants] collective.
